Senator Loren Legarda today lauded the Office of the Ombudsman for its efforts to ensure the implementation of the country’s environmental laws, particularly the 13-year old Republic Act No. 9003 or Ecological Solid Waste Management (ESWM) Act of 2001.

TOKYO – Sen. Loren Legarda has called for increased protection of women and girls during conflicts and disasters around the world.
Legarda said it is important to make gender-sensitive and risk-sensitive development policies, plans and programs.
“We need to capacitate women as part of the overall strategy on disaster risk reduction and management,” Legarda told fellow female leaders during the first World Assembly of Women convened by Japanese Prime Minister Shinzo Abe here.

Senator Loren Legarda said that women can be the frontliners in climate change adaptation and disaster risk reduction at the World Assembly for Women 2014 in Tokyo, Japan.
“Women have the ability to lead their communities towards resilience. In fact, there are many best practices led by women in many nations, including the Philippines,” said Legarda, the only Philippine participant in the high level symposium that was convened by Prime Minister Shinzo Abe.
